Transaction 5881307670a415b392f1da67f7621748f9c593a27beecb3bc8f33b84ee4836e7
1 Input
1 Output
-
5881307670a415b392f1da67f7621748f9c593a27beecb3bc8f33b84ee4836e7:0
- value
- 5263
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ce82a9279480be331988c9ca3c36b46b5338deb9df604e523de323a163dac0c2
- address
- bc1pe6p2jfu5szlrxxvge89rcd45ddfn3h4emasyu53auv36zc76crpq85undq